About the Opportunity

Kalamazoo Valley Community College is seeking a full-time Developer to explore, analyze, test, debug, implement, develop and support information systems,. The position would also include monitoring the status of our IT systems and maintaining these remotely during non-working hours.

Other duties will include:

  • Explore, analyze, develop and support college systems, servers, software and databases.
  • Support other members of the development team.
  • Monitor systems.
  • Resolve errors.
  • Assist other staff members with information technology projects.

Developers work with a broad range of technologies used at the college but may focus on web development, systems integration and management, programming and development and/or maintenance of the college ERP and associated databases.

Knowledge and Skills Required

  • Knowledge of server operating systems.
  • Knowledge of web application languages.
  • Skill in procedural or object-oriented programming techniques and languages.
  • Skill working with database languages and concepts.
  • Skill in following, creating and updating documentation and manuals.

Minimum Qualifications:

A combination of education, training and experience which provides the required knowledge and abilities is required. An example of this would be some computer related training or coursework as well as demonstrated skills and knowledge of software development and/or web development, and/or database languages and concepts.
